This PR adds deploy-status reporting to Quillbot, our ops chat assistant, covering the Emberfall and Saltmarsh pipelines. The bot polls the deploy API rather than consuming webhooks, because webhook delivery proved unreliable during the staging migration. Please review the polling loop carefully: it backs off exponentially on API errors and coalesces duplicate status messages to avoid channel spam. All timing behavior is driven by module-level constants so ops can retune without a redeploy. The current values are:

tuning constants:
CAPS = {
    "jorael": 49,
    "nordor": 96,
    "sorax": 939,
    "holeth": 125,
    "belael": 90,
    "fraiel": 114,
    "gorys": 827,
}

**Postmortem timeline — Farelight pricing experiment**

14:22 — On-call paged after checkout conversions dropped sharply on the Farelight platform. Investigation showed the ticket-pricing experiment had begun serving the treatment price to 100% of traffic instead of the intended 10% split, due to a misconfigured rollout flag pushed earlier that afternoon. Experiment was halted at 14:41 and prices reverted. The deploy responsible was identified by the token recorded below.

session token of fadug-hahap = htk3_554

INTERNAL MEMO — Finance Team Only

Re: Term Sheet from Caldrey Systems

Caldrey's revised term sheet arrived Tuesday. Key points: a three-year supply commitment, volume rebates tiered at 8% and 12%, and an exclusivity clause covering the Velmora product line. Lena Harwick has flagged the exclusivity language as potentially restrictive given our pipeline with other partners. Please model cash impact under both tiers before Friday's review. Our position going into negotiations is noted below.

board note of kahag-baguf: The finance team signed off on a budget of $419.2 million for Project Gorvan.

Quarterly Planning Note — Currency Hedging

For heads of department: Treasury at Brevane Holdings recommends extending forward contracts on the crown-dollar pair through the next two quarters, covering approximately 70% of projected receivables from the Soltmere region. Spot volatility has widened since the Ardenfell rate announcement, and our unhedged exposure is no longer acceptable. Each department should confirm its currency forecasts by Friday. The hedging ratio was set in light of the commitments described below.

board note of kadug-tawig: Only 5 of the 100 pilot accounts renewed Oliath, so a churn review is set for April 15.